#61c8ee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#61c8ee is composed of 38% red, 78.4%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.2% cyan, 16%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 196.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 65.7%. #61c8ee color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ffff with #0091dd.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

Shades and Tints of #61c8ee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eff9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#61c8ee

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a9ab is the less saturated color, while #54cefb is the most saturated one.
